Abstract: BAUTISTA, JORDEAN ZYVON, EUSEBIO, JOHN DOMINIC G. Employer's Evaluation of Bachelor of Science in Nursing Graduates of Cavite State University A. Y. 2013-2017 in Tertiary Hospitals of Cavite. Undergraduate Thesis. Bachelor of Science in Nursing. Cavite State University, Indang Cavite, May 2019. Adviser: Dr. Evelyn M. del Mundo Employer's evaluations are critical component of running nearly any hospital. An effective measurement system in place helps an institution gets the most from their nursing staff. Besides, evaluation help the administration to recognize worker's achievements, objectively compare multiple employees and identify areas where improvement is needed. The purpose of this study was to establish a database by surveying employers of baccalaureate-prepared nurses, post-graduation, over a five-year period. Employer surveys measured perceptions of nursing graduates' functioning. Specifically, this study is intended to describe the profile of the participants in terms of: employment profile of BSN graduates of CvSU, employer's profile of Tertiary Hospitals in Cavite; and to determine the employers' evaluation of BSN graduates of Cavite State University A.Y. 2013-2017 in Tertiary Hospitals of Cavite in terms of: Safe and Quality Nursing Care (SQC), Management of Resources, Environment and Equipment (MRE), Health Education (HE), Legal Responsibilities (LR), Ethico-Moral Responsibilities (EMR), Personal and Professional Development (PPD), Quality Improvement (QI), Research ®, Records Management (RM), and Communication (Comm); and to determine which among the employer's evaluation criteria has a significant relationship in the employment profile of BSN graduates of CvSU The study will focus on a random sampling technique to select participants among all Nursing graduates at Cavite State University from year 2013 up to 2017 in Tertiary Hospitals of Cavite. General Emilio Aguinaldo Memorial Hospital (5) in collaboration with Korean Philippines Friendship Hospital (4) and De La Salle University Medical Center (9). The significant relationship between participants' evaluation criteria and employment were analyzed and discovered that there is significant relationship in age, civil status, employing agency/hospital, year graduated, employment status and clinical area of work from the employment profile of BSN graduates. However, Sex were exempted from the list since it has no significance of relationship at all. Based on the results of the study, the researchers concluded that most BSN graduates excels in terms of each competency that includes Safe and Quality Nursing Care (SQC), Management of Resources, Environment and Equipment (MRE), Health Education (HE), Legal Responsibilities (LR), Ethico-Moral Responsibilities (EMR), Personal and Professional Development (PPD), Quality Improvement (QI), Research (R), Records Management (RM) and Communication (Comm) as evidenced based in previous achievement of College of Nursing by producing globally competitive and morally upright individuals. Therefore, employer's evaluation is presumed to be effective in measurement and assessment of baccalaureate nurses indicated to survey their function and monitor expected level of competency. Based on the findings of the study, it is recommended to future researchers. The study was limited due to few number of graduates, insufficient sources of information and time constraint. The literatures were so rare even through internet browsing the researchers had difficulty in data collection. Therefore, more research is needed among researchers of descriptive research design particularly in employer's evaluation to fulfill and improve the concept of a good research title. It is also strongly encouraged that duplication of this study among healthcare providers, College of Nursing faculty, CvSU administrative officials, Government agencies, different educational degrees and among colleges and universities to have discover many perceptions that can contribute to the improvement of the study.
